Women Urged to Renew Faith in Christ at North Kigezi Diocese Conference

Rukungiri: Women have been urged to embrace unity in Jesus Christ and renew their faith in God, who is the true source of everlasting peace.

The message was delivered on May 13, by Rev. Debra Tumushabe Ahumuza, the Coordinator of Family Life in Kigezi Diocese, while preaching at the 3rd Annual Women’s Conference of North Kigezi Diocese held at Kinyasano Girls High School in Kinyasano Ward, Western Division, Rukungiri Municipality.

Rev. Tumushabe reminded women that true peace is not found in wealth, jobs, or businesses, but only in Jesus Christ.

She added that peace does not necessarily mean the absence of problems, noting that even in difficult situations, those who remain in Jesus Christ experience overwhelming peace.

Mama Florence Asiimwe, the wife of Rt. Rev. Onesmus Asiimwe, the Bishop of North Kigezi Diocese, said the conference aims to spiritually strengthen women who often face challenges such as poverty, family struggles, and emotional burdens.

She emphasized the importance of balancing spiritual life with family responsibilities in order to build, protect, and nurture families through faith-based actions.

Some of the participants, including Linet Akoragye and Moreen Rwakanyinya, told our reporter that they had learned how to strengthen their families by raising children in the fear of God and promoting love in their homes.

The conference started on May 13, and will end on Friday May 15.
